2018年10月2日,读
您可能已经收到通知,从谷歌,你的网站现在是受移动优先索引。不过这是什么搜索引擎优化基础行话对营销人员来说意味着什么?
我们将从简短的历史开始——但你可以随时往前跳如果你已经知道了。
谷歌的目标是提供最相关的答案和资源来搜索查询,而您只需要最少的浏览量。他们希望你搜索的答案是最重要的搜索结果--精选片段吗?--他们将不断调整算法以达到目标。
(你可以查看一些谷歌的最新更新,在这里的变化.)
起初,谷歌抓取网站在桌面格式,其中排名基于一定的标准。这是有道理的,因为大多数人都是在他们的办公桌上,在全尺寸的电脑或笔记本电脑上浏览互联网。
在今天的搜索引擎优化领域,更多的搜索正在被在移动设备上进行的,所以基于网站桌面版本的排名并不能提供最相关或最有帮助的结果。
进入舞台左侧,上述移动优先索引 - 和网页加载时间。
如何将页面加载时间因素引入移动优先索引
页面加载时间是主要指标之一谷歌在网站排名时使用. 虽然你的网站的桌面版可能已经在标准互联网连接的桌面设备上加载良好,但移动设备是一种不同的游戏。
尽管移动设备通常都很时髦,需求量也很大,但其功能仍远不如移动设备强大,而且运行在较慢的网络上,观看分辨率更低,在线会话时间也更短。
简言之,你试图接触的人访问你的网站时使用的硬件和网络比我们过去使用的更简单、更不健壮。这就是我们现在需要优化的——考虑到移动网络的挑剔程度,快速加载页面是关键。
停止。这可能是您想要加入开发团队的时候,但现在还不应该这样做。
你可能会认为这完全由开发者自己来处理,但作为营销人员,你还有很多可以做的。
为了帮你,我要帮你:
- 测评方法和一些基本的术语,你需要知道的;
- 在哪里找到你的页面加载时间(以及知道你的网站是否被移动索引);
- 创建内容和页面时要记住的提示和事项;
- 将您的思维方式从台式机转向移动设备;以及
- 抓取(和抓取)你的网站的一些技术细节。
首先,什么是“快”网页加载时间?
简短的回答:不到三秒钟——谷歌数据,直接从马的嘴。
不幸的是,手机登录页面平均加载时间为22秒。哎哟。
把你的页面加载时间下来不仅是一个虚荣的度量。分秒必争,因为较长的页面需要加载,较高的跳出率将是,和你的排名变得更糟。
加载时间超过3秒将增加超过30%的反弹概率。当你达到六秒时,就会超过100%。
所以,虽然错误的空间不大,但有很大的改进空间。这是件好事,
那么营销人员在加载时间方面能做些什么呢?
在我们得到的是,有几个术语,概念,你首先需要知道的事实:
HTML文档
每个网页基本上是一个文本文件,网页浏览器读取并转换成一个更愉快的格式 -通常.HTML文档中的三个主要标签是:
- 标签,其他内容都属于这个标签;
- 标签,浏览器更多的信息,但有一个像网页标题显示的一些信息;和
- 标签,一切你通常看到和互动。
标题和元数据
里面的在每一个HTML文档的顶部,应该有一些特殊的标记,告诉浏览器和网络爬虫对页面的一些信息。如果你没有这些,你应该加入他们,但那是另一个话题。
标记结构
你的页面应该有一个标签作为主标题,通常与页面的标题或主题。然后连续标题标记(
不用于强调,因为这可能会使网络爬虫和人们混淆。到
)应用于破碎的页面,具有较低的数是更重要的。标题标签应该
到第一个字节的时间(TTFB)
这是用户的浏览器(如用户的手机)从服务器接收第一批信息所需的时间。这往往是一个更技术性的方面,但理解这一点很重要,以便您知道是否需要与开发人员讨论或查看新的主机/服务器。
robots . txt
该文件告诉得到一个网站什么样的信息是正确的,或者不读,并按照通过机器人和爬虫。你可能有一个登陆页面只应显示为点击广告,而不是在搜索结果中。或者,你可能不希望履带遵循任何/所有页面上的链接。
网站地图
此文件告诉web爬虫您网站上的所有页面。如果某些页面没有从您网站的任何位置链接,爬虫将无法找到它们。最好通过搜索控制台将您的网站地图提交给Google(但稍后会有更多介绍)。
如何开始提高网页加载时间
现在你已经准备好把头撞到墙上了,让我们开始做好事吧!
了解页面加载时间
有许多工具可以告诉您加载时间和每个页面的其他细节,我建议至少使用两个,这样您就可以有一个更完整的画面。以下是我最喜欢的几条,所有这些都是免费的:
谷歌的PageSpeed洞察
事实证明,这是最好的起点。测试一个链接,获得关于移动和桌面的改进建议。如果您不确定如何改进,谷歌还链接到资源,尽管它们往往有点技术性。
谷歌的测试我的网站(移动集中)
这是一个类似于PageSpeed的工具,但专注于移动设备。它的细节也不像其他工具那么多,所以最好将它与另一个工具配对。但这是最容易理解的。
webgetest.org
梦幻般的让你的网页,加载时间,资源,它需要多长时间才能从服务器获取信息,只是你想知道的一切详细信息。并且可以选择哪种类型的设备和连接的立足此上,这样就可以用于在较慢的连接移动设备专门着眼。它可对眼睛有点辛苦,但是你要看看过去那种。
gtmetrix.
这是PageSpeed Insights和WebPageTest之间的交叉。如果你想更深入地挖掘,它会给你提供很多信息和资源链接。这是我的页面速度工具的选择。
如果你不能让所有的更新自己没事。
您可以做出一些更新的,而对于其他人,你会,你跟你的开发者的下一次更懂行。
知道你的网站是否适合移动索引
你需要访问你的网站谷歌搜索控制台找到这个。你可以从搜索控制台获得更多的信息,但现在你要在Messages中寻找类似这样的东西:
如果您的控制台看起来不一样,你可能需要检查旧版本的搜索控制台 - 新版本目前处于测试阶段,虽然它看起来不错,它不具有的功能100%呢。看在左侧边栏中的底部。
在移动第一世界中提高页面加载时间
我认为可以肯定地说,我们已经确定手机是现在的趋势--是的,摩根,我知道在这篇文章中我们需要考虑的是“移动优先”而不是“移动也”。
作为营销人员,你是怎么做的呢?
1.减少页面上请求内容的数量
还记得我们谈到HTML文档时吗?文档本身只是文本,没有图像、视频或音频,只有指向这些媒体元素的链接。每次浏览器读取其中一个链接时,它都必须从其他地方请求实际媒体。页面请求越多,加载页面所需的时间就越多。
开发人员可以通过一些方法来改善这一点,但总体而言,您希望每个页面的请求内容更少。谷歌建议每页不少于50个请求作为最佳实践。
“啐。这很简单。”
不,这50条包括了你页面上的所有请求。样式表?最少一个请求(通常更多)。Javascript ?远远不止一个。你想让你的图像在滚动时做什么?另一个javascript文件。谷歌分析还是标签管理?HubSpot的跟踪代码?Facebook像素? Chances are, most of those are going to也有请求。
因此,有几种方法可以提高加载时间。
仅使用图像和视频的页面需要.每次考虑添加媒体时,都要考虑它对页面是否真的有价值。
是的,它在台式机上看起来很棒,但它的图像能唤起用户正确的情感吗?它能比一两句话更好地解释事物吗?如果在移动平台上不这样做,那么你就是在浪费空间和页面加载时间。
这就是为什么这么多网站使用渐变颜色、空白和基于浏览器的动画。它看起来仍然很好,但从技术负载的角度来看,要求少得多。
2.减少页面上包含的内容的大小
好的,您已经将请求的内容减少到对页面最有价值的内容。现在,我们需要减少页面的整体大小(即。页面上的内容)。谷歌最佳实践推荐页面小于500KB.
这有点难。尤其是你上次用手机拍的照片可能比这还大。
有时你的网站主机或服务提供商有一些后台技术可以帮助你做到这一点,但你能做的越多,它就会为你做得更好。
首先,确保将图像设置为合适的分辨率。随着4K图像和高质量照片成为当今的主流,我们经常忘记显示这些像素的屏幕通常要小得多。
与你的开发者讨论如何在不同的屏幕尺寸下显示不同的图像尺寸.是的,1920像素宽在台式机上看起来很棒,但对于一个屏幕宽度只有415像素的手机来说太过了。
“但是摩根,我没有Photoshop来获得不同的图像分辨率。”
没有必要!网上有很多免费的工具,但你甚至可以在Mac或Windows电脑上使用基本的预览应用程序。如果你不确定如何更改,可以在谷歌上快速搜索“[操作系统名称]更改图像大小”。
一旦图像缩放到更小的分辨率,您将希望压缩它。压缩会降低一些质量(通常取决于您的判断),并导致较小的文件大小。
一个好的经验法则是保持80%的质量。这通常是肉眼无法察觉的(或者是非常接近),并导致足够好的文件大小的改进。这可以进行微调,但要从这里开始。
同样,也有很多免费的在线工具来做到这一点。您也可以购买多一点控制相对便宜的工具(我在Mac上使用壁球。)
等等,视频怎么样?
好问题。如果可以的话,将较短的视频转换成gif可以节省大量的文件大小。它可以是足够的移动或解释来吸引玩家并让他们理解要点。
显然,这不工作每一个案件,但做到这一点的地方就可以了。
对于无法转换为gif格式的视频,可以使用视频托管服务。这可能会像Vidyard,甚至是YouTube。虽然这需要一个请求(计算你的请求总数),它不会下载完整的视频文件,直到访客观看它,所以你节省了宝贵的文件大小,在最初的页面加载。
这里有一个中间地带,您可以将视频转换为gif(或将视频的选定部分转换为gif),并将其用作链接到完整视频的占位符。同样,您需要确保没有向页面负载添加太多内容。
3.最小化页面上“额外”的数量
虽然这听起来像是开发人员的考虑事项,但理解并能够在任何可能的情况下做出更改和建议是很重要的。是的,这在技术上属于减少请求的范畴,但您可能并不总是能够在这里进行更改。
考虑一下添加到站点上的所有额外内容。我们之前讨论过谷歌Analytics、HubSpot跟踪和Facebook像素。有些是营销人员必不可少的,你不应该删除它们。
但是,有没有什么地方可以放置嵌入代码?可能是为了调用操作或聊天服务?如果你在Wordpress上,这些可能以插件的形式出现。定期检查你的插件,确保你使用的插件没有超出你的需要。
您需要特别关注可见的额外内容,因为浏览器需要呈现这些内容才能完成页面加载。
4.修改您的移动布局所需
你经常发布前检查网页的移动版本?做图片,视频和文字结束了显示你将如何期待?什么做的第一画面看起来在页面加载时是怎样的?
如果你有选择,一些隐藏在移动设备上多余的内容。如果这不是你现在有一个选项,以查看倾诉你的开发人员,如果这是可能的。
本质上,您的页面的移动和桌面版本应该看起来不一样。没关系。缩放是页面默认加载的过去式。
尽量保持初始屏幕的简单和直接。如果有太多的内容(意味着加载可能需要更长的时间),请尝试将其修改为更简单的内容。背景、一些文本和动作。它可能会变得更复杂,但为了移动的缘故,它会变得更简单,除非你另有具体原因。
5.测试和向谷歌重新抓取您的网站进行了更改
一旦你做了一些改变,使用上面的工具再次测试你的页面。
当你准备好了,你就可以要求谷歌重新抓取你的网站来捕获任何更新。谷歌将在一段时间后自动做到这一点——只要爬虫可以找到页面,所以你可能需要一个新的站点地图!同样,这也是你需要咨询开发者的问题。
回到谷歌搜索控制台然后转到URL检查工具。输入你想要驯鹿化的页面的URL,你就完成了!它将。这是一个更深的潜水以尽可能平稳地进行索引.
如果你有超过几个页面,上传一个站点地图。
见,移动先行也不是那么可怕毕竟
到现在为止,您应该已经更好地理解了哪些元素构成了页面加载时间,以及如何改进页面加载时间。显然,很多都取决于您使用的工具和您的开发团队,但是,您可以与他们分享一些技术性修改,以改善加载时间.
即使你不能改变每个页面,你也应该清楚该问哪些问题,以确保你的内容得到优化,你的开发者也会考虑什么对你的手机用户最重要。
多少钱你可以提高你的页面加载时间?
通过运行上面的测试工具了几页,选一个有一定的提升空间,并尝试做出一些改变。改进的负载每一秒时间意味着较高排名的机会。
更重要的是,这意味着有人更有可能停留在你的页面上,消费你的内容。任务完成